使用對案例進行偵錯 Adobe Workfront Fusion Devtool

此 Adobe Workfront Fusion Devtool可讓您瞭解案例並疑難排解。 Devtool會將額外的面板新增至 Chrome Developer Tools. 使用此偵錯工具面板,您可以檢查案例的所有手動執行、檢閱所有已執行的操作,並檢視每個已執行API呼叫的詳細資訊。 您可以檢視導致錯誤的模組、操作或單一回應,並運用該知識來調整您的案例。

NOTE
在機密案例、自動執行和成功操作中,偵錯工具面板中的登入將會受到限制或無法使用。

如需Fusion Devtool的影片簡介和逐步解說,請參閱

存取需求

您必須具有下列存取權才能使用本文中的功能:

Adobe Workfront 計畫*
Pro 或更高
Adobe Workfront 授權*
計畫,工作
Adobe Workfront Fusion授權**

目前授權需求:否 Workfront Fusion 授權需求。

舊版授權需求: Workfront Fusion 工作自動化與整合,請參閱Workfront Fusion 工作自動化專用

產品

目前產品需求:如果您有Select或Prime Adobe Workfront 計畫,您的組織必須購買 Adobe Workfront Fusion 以及 Adobe Workfront 以使用本文所述的功能。 Workfront Fusion 包含在Ultimate中 Workfront 計畫。

舊版產品需求:貴組織必須購買 Adobe Workfront Fusion 以及 Adobe Workfront 以使用本文所述的功能。

若要瞭解您擁有的計畫、授權型別或存取權,請聯絡您的 Workfront 管理員。

有關的資訊 Adobe Workfront Fusion 授權,請參閱 Adobe Workfront Fusion 授權.

存取Workfront Fusion Devtool

存取Devtool會因您是否在下列專案中使用Fusion而有所不同: Adobe Unified Experience.

存取中的Devtool Adobe Unified Experience 或新的Fusion體驗

如果您在AdobeUnified Shell中使用Fusion,或已更新至新的Fusion體驗,則可以從案例編輯器存取開發工具。

  1. 按一下 協助程式工具 協助程式工具 圖示靠近熒幕底部。

或:

  1. 前往您要偵錯之情境的「情境編輯器」。

    若要尋找「情境編輯器」,請參閱 案例編輯器.

  2. 以滑鼠右鍵按一下頁面的空白區域(而不是模組)。

  3. 選取 開啟Devtool.

存取Classic中的Devtool Fusion 體驗

若要在Classic中使用Devtool Fusion 體驗,您必須安裝 Chrome 副檔名。 接著,您就可以從以下位置使用此擴充功能: Chrome 開發人員工具。

安裝 Chrome Devtool擴充功能

您可以新增 Workfront Fusion 開發工具至 Chrome 透過 Chrome 網站商店.

  1. 按一下 此連結 前往 Workfront Fusion 上的Devtool Chrome 網站商店.
  2. 按一下 新增至Chrome.
  3. 在開啟的視窗中,檢查許可權。 如果您同意許可權,請按一下 新增擴充功能.

此 Workfront Fusion Devtool擴充功能已新增至 Chrome 擴充功能。

找到 Workfront Fusion Devtool

若要使用 Workfront Fusion Devtool,您必須新增 Workfront Fusion 將Devtool擴充功能新增至 Chrome 瀏覽器,如所述 安裝Chrome Devtool擴充功能.

  1. 開啟您的 Workfront Fusion 情境。

  2. 開啟 Chrome Developer Tools:

    table 0-row-2 1-row-2 layout-auto html-authored no-header
    Mac Command + Option + I
    Windows

    Control + Shift + I

    F12

    note tip
    TIP
    我們建議固定 Chrome Developer Console 以維持模組更佳的檢視效果。
  3. 按一下 Workfront Fusion 定位於 Chrome Dev Tools.

使用 Workfront Fusion Devtool

Workfront Fusion Devtool分為3個主要區段。 您可以在Devtool視窗的左側面板中找到這些專案。

Live Stream

即時資料流會在您的情境中按一下「執行一次」時,顯示背景中發生的情形。

  1. 按一下 Live Stream 圖示 以開啟「即時資料流」區段。

  2. 執行下列任一項作業:

    table 0-row-2 1-row-2 2-row-2 3-row-2 4-row-2 5-row-2 layout-auto
    動作 指示
    檢視請求資訊

    您可以檢視情境中每個模組的下列資訊

    • 請求標頭(API端點URL、http方法、呼叫請求的時間和日期、請求標頭以及查詢字串)

    • 要求內文

    • 回應標頭

    • 回應內文

    若要檢視此資訊,請按一下右側面板中適當的索引標籤 Workfront Fusion Devtool。

    搜尋請求和回應 在左側面板的搜尋欄位中輸入搜尋字詞 Workfront Fusion Devtool ,只顯示包含搜尋字詞的請求。
    移除請求清單 按一下Devtool左面板右上角的垃圾桶圖示,以清除所記錄的請求清單。 Workfront Fusion Devtool。
    啟用主控台記錄

    按一下電腦圖示 位於Devtool左面板的右上角。

    當電腦圖示為綠色時,會啟用登入主控台。

    以原始JSON格式或cURL擷取請求
    • 原始JSON

      按一下 Copy RAW 在Devtool右窗格的右上角。

    • cURL

      按一下 副本cURL 在Devtool右窗格的右上角。

案例偵錯工具

情境偵錯工具適用於較複雜的情境。 它會顯示案例執行的歷史記錄,並可讓您依據模組名稱或ID來搜尋模組。

  1. 按一下 案例偵錯工具 圖示 以開啟案例偵錯工具。
  2. (選擇性)在的左窗格中的搜尋欄位中輸入搜尋字詞(名稱或模組ID) Workfront Fusion 中的Devtool 案例偵錯工具 區段。
  3. 連按兩下模組名稱,以在案例編輯器中開啟其設定。
  4. 按一下所需的作業以檢視請求詳細資料。

工具

此 Workfront Fusion Devtool提供的工具可讓您更輕鬆地設定情境。

  1. 按一下 工具 圖示 以開啟「工具」。
  2. 選取您要使用的工具
  3. 設定欄位,如下所述。
  4. 按一下 執行.

工具及其欄位:

聚焦模組

依照ID開啟指定模組的設定。

模組ID
輸入您要開啟其設定的模組識別碼。

依對應尋找模組

可讓您搜尋指定字詞的模組值。 輸出包含模組ID,其中包含您搜尋的字詞。

Keyword
輸入您要搜尋的字詞。
僅使用值

啟用此選項以僅搜尋模組欄位的值。

停用此選項亦可搜尋模組欄位的名稱。

搜尋會透過名稱和標籤引數來執行。

取得應用程式中繼資料

依應用程式的模組名稱或ID擷取應用程式的中繼資料。 例如,在您需要知道情境中使用的應用程式版本時,這很有用。

來源模組
選取您要擷取中繼資料的模組。

複製對應

將值從來源模組複製到目標模組。

CAUTION
請務必設定正確的來源和目標模組。 如果您選取不同型別的模組,則會刪除目標模組中的值。
來源模組
選取模組或輸入您要從中複製欄位值的模組ID。
目標模組

選取模組或輸入您要插入來源模組值的模組ID。

重要:目標模組中的值將被覆寫。

複製篩選器

將篩選設定從來源模組複製到目標模組。

NOTE
複製動作會在所選模組左側的篩選器上執行。
來源模組
選取模組或輸入您要從中複製篩選值的模組ID。
目標模組

選取模組或輸入要從來源模組插入篩選值之模組的ID。

重要:目標模組中的值將被覆寫。

Preserve Fallback Route setting
來源篩選器已設定為遞補路由。 啟用此選項也可以將目標篩選器設定為遞補路由。

交換連線

在同一個應用程式的案例中,將來源模組的連線複製到每個模組。

來源模組
選取模組或輸入您要複製連線的模組ID。

交換變數

搜尋情境中的指定變數,並以新變數取代。

要尋找的變數
從情境的模組中找出您要取代的變數藥丸,並將其複製到此(要尋找的變數)欄位。 在欄位中,它會顯示為雙大括弧。 範例: {{5.value}}.
取代為
從情境的模組中,找出您要取代變數的變數藥丸,並將其複製到此(要尋找的變數)欄位。 在欄位中,它會顯示為雙大括弧。 範例: {{5.value}}.
模組
選取您要取代變數的模組。 如果未選取任何模組,則變數會在整個案例中被取代。

交換應用程式

以其他應用程式版本取代您情境中選取的應用程式版本。

例如,這可用來將Gmail和電子郵件應用程式的模組升級至最新版本。

要取代的應用程式
選取您要取代的應用程式。
取代為
選取您要取代的應用程式。

以64為底

可讓您將輸入的資料編碼為Base64或解碼Base64。 部分請求會編碼為Base64。 當您想要搜尋編碼請求中的特定資料時,此工具會很有用。

操作
選取您要將資料從Raw Data欄位編碼為Base64,還是要將Base64解碼為Raw Data。
原始資料
根據上面Operation欄位中選取的選項,輸入您要編碼為Base64的資料,或如果您要解碼為原始資料,則輸入Base64。

複製模組名稱

將所選模組的名稱複製到剪貼簿。

模組
選取您要複製名稱的模組。

重新對應來源

可讓您將對應來源從一個模組變更為另一個模組。

您必須先將要作為來源模組的模組新增至情境中的路由。

來源模組
選取您要取代的模組,作為情境中其他模組的對應來源。
目標模組
選取要作為新對應來源的模組。
要編輯的模組
如果您不想要變更整個案例中的對應,請選取您要變更其對應的模組。

反白顯示應用程式

反白顯示情境中指定應用程式的模組。

要醒目提示的應用程式
選取您要在情境中反白顯示的應用程式。
版本
選取要醒目提示的應用程式版本。
反白顯示色彩
輸入要用於反白模組的顏色十六進位。

移轉GS

此工具專為升級而設計 Google Sheets (舊版)模組至最新 Google Sheets 版本。 在情境執行路徑中,新版本的模組會新增在舊版模組之後。

此模組不需要您設定任何引數。

recommendation-more-help
5f00cc6b-2202-40d6-bcd0-3ee0c2316b43